What do you like about working at Barnes Healthcare Services?
"Working at Barnes has been a tremendous opportunity to pierce the medical field. They have provided me opportuniy and education to be able to become a successful Home Infusion Sales agent."
Do you have any tips for others interviewing with this company?
"We take care of people, is there motto however tend to fall short."
What don't you like about working at Barnes Healthcare Services?
"I feel I am limited to growth opportunity based on sales support, training, developement, advancement, and management. They are a family owned business which is a plus and negative. We have to work around antiquated systems and have very limited access to patient data and outcomes to share with our referral sources."
What suggestions do you have for management?
"Take time to listen to your sales team. These are the individuals who know the territory best and will do whatever it takes to bring in the business. However, a sales agent is powerless without the full support and all around effort of operations to make the sale come full circle."
